Output 660708b938ede035cf1e15000e959e43c4eb58a13ea15224163e92946fd927f6:1

value
5275950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9de66fca77b33d91dd41b82295053fd9ba10a14a OP_EQUALVERIFY OP_CHECKSIG
address
1FPu993yG1cCTJxkg7HZYwH6ABxEnFNcfK
transaction
660708b938ede035cf1e15000e959e43c4eb58a13ea15224163e92946fd927f6
spent
true